The ESEnfC Accommodation Service provides students with decent accommodation and facilitates their integration into the academic environment. The Service gives priority to scholarship students.

The Service manages a residence on Rua José Alberto Reis that can accommodate 156 students. The residence has four floors dedicated to housing and is divided into seven wings. Each wing has a kitchen where meals can be prepared. Each kitchen is equipped with a telephone, refrigerator, microwave, sink, ceramic hob, and some kitchen utensils. There are also two small cupboards for each room.

The residence also has double rooms, a lounge, a study room, a laundry room, and a study and wellness center. Rooms have a television and internet access, including wireless.

Application process

 

Applications for accommodation are only valid for the academic year to which they refer.

Students must fill out the application form to apply.  Click here to access the form. Students who have been awarded a scholarship and are displaced will be given priority for accommodation at the ESEnfC Residence.

Students who do not achieve academic success or experience changes in their household may lose their scholarship status. In this case, they may lose their right to accommodation at the ESEnfC Residence if there are not enough rooms available.

There are three application phases:

  • The first phase is for current ESEnfC students and runs from July 1 to 15 for the following academic year.
  • The second phase is for first-time ESEnfC students after the first CNA application phase for higher education and lasts 15 days.
  • The third phase is for students enrolling at ESEnfC for the first time after the second CNA application phase for higher education and also lasts 15 days.

Note: Students who are already attending ESEnfC and apply outside the defined period will only be considered for accommodation after the third phase ends.
